Title Statement | The day it finally happens: alien contact, dinosaur parks, immortal humans--and other possible phenomena / Mike Pearl. |
---|---|
Author | Pearl, Mike, 1984- |
Publication | New York: Scribner,2019. |
Edition | First Scribner hardcover edition. |
Extent of Item | xvi, 281 pages |
ISBN | 1501194135 9781501194139 |
Other Number | 3630038 |
Contents | The day the UK finally abolishes its monarchy -- The day a tech billionaire takes over the world -- The day doping is allowed at the Olympics -- The day humans become immortal -- The day anyone can imitate anyone else perfectly -- The day the last human-driven car rolls off the lot -- The day Saudi Arabia pumps its last barrel of oil -- The day a real Jurassic Park opens -- The day antibiotics don't work anymore -- The day the last fish in the ocean dies -- The day the US completely bans guns -- The day nuclear bombs kill us all -- The day a baby is born on the moon -- The day the entire Internet goes down -- The day the last slaughterhouse closes -- The day humans get a confirmed signal from intelligent extraterrestrials -- The day the next supervolcano erupts -- The day the last slave goes free -- The day the last cemetery runs out of space. |
Bibliography | Includes bibliographical references (pages 251-281). |
Summary | "Scenarios about days that could come to pass in the future"--Provided by publisher. |
